I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Billy
Miller
October 22, 1928 – December 19, 2021
Bill Miller, age 93, an Atoka, OK resident all of his life, was born on Monday, October 22, 1928, to Gustav "Gus" and Allie B. (Gilbreath) Miller, at Hickory Hill, OK. Bill passed away on Sunday, December 19, 2021 at Atoka, OK. He was a member of the Hillcrest Baptist Church. Bill proudly served his country in The Navy. He was Mayor of the City of Atoka for 18 years, also served many years as a City Councilman. Bill was a founding member of SODA and served on it's board for many years. He also was a member of McGee Creek Authority. Bill loved helping people, he never met a stranger. Most people know him as "Buck Eye Bill". He married Billie (Calhoun) on Saturday, April 12th, 1952. They celebrated 70 years of marriage.
Bill is survived by his wife, Billie Miller of the home in Atoka, OK; daughter, Ginger Wilson and husband Gilbert of Crystal, OK, Gayla Smith of Caney, OK; 3 grandchildren; 1 great grandchild; along with nieces, nephews, other relatives and many dear and loved friends.
Bill was preceded in death by his parents, Gustav and Allie B. (Gilbreath) Miller; siblings, 3 Brothers, 5 Sisters.
